Ingredients for Air Fryer KFC Southern Fried Chicken Drumsticks
To make the most delicious Air Fryer KFC Southern Fried Chicken Drumsticks, you’ll need just a handful of ingredients that pack a ton of flavor! Here’s what you’ll need:
- 8 chicken drumsticks: Fresh or thawed, make sure they’re nice and meaty for the best results!
- 1 cup buttermilk: This is crucial for marinating; it tenderizes the chicken and adds that classic flavor.
- 1 cup all-purpose flour: This is for coating; it gives the drumsticks that crispy crust.
- 1 tablespoon paprika: Adds smokiness and a beautiful color.
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der: For that savory kick!
- 1 teaspoon onion powder: A must-have for depth of flavor.
- 1 teaspoon salt: Enhances all the flavors.
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per: For a little heat and bite.
- 1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per: Optional, but it gives a nice touch of spice!
- Cooking spray: Helps achieve that perfect crispy finish.

How to Prepare Air Fryer KFC Southern Fried Chicken Drumsticks
Now that you’ve got your ingredients ready, it’s time to dive into the preparation! Trust me, the process is easy and oh-so-rewarding.
- Marinate the chicken: Start by placing your chicken drumsticks in a large bowl and pouring in the buttermilk. Make sure they’re fully submerged. Cover and let them marinate in the fridge for at least 2 hours—overnight is even better! This step is crucial for tender, flavorful chicken.
- Preheat the air fryer: Once your chicken is marinated, preheat your air fryer to 400°F (200°C). This ensures that your drumsticks cook evenly and develop that perfect crispy outer layer.
- Mix the dry ingredients: In another bowl, combine the flour, pa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, black pepper, and cayenne pepper. Give it a good whisk to blend everything together.
- Coat the chicken: Take the marinated drumsticks out of the buttermilk, allowing any excess to drip off. Then, roll each drumstick in the flour mixture, making sure they’re fully coated. This is what creates that irresistible crunch!
- Air fry the drumsticks: Place the coated drumsticks in the air fryer basket in a single layer—don’t overcrowd them. Lightly spray the tops with cooking spray for an extra crispy finish. Cook for 25-30 minutes, flipping them halfway through to ensure even cooking.
- Check for doneness: Your chicken is ready when it’s golden brown and re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C). Let them rest for a few minutes before serving to lock in all those delicious juices.

Tips for Success
To ensure your Air Fryer KFC Southern Fried Chicken Drumsticks turn out perfectly every time, here are some handy tips you won’t want to skip:
- Don’t Rush the Marinade: If you can, let the chicken marinate overnight. This extra time really helps the flavors penetrate and tenderizes the meat beautifully.
- Temperature Matters: Preheat your air fryer! This step is essential for that crispy exterior. If the air fryer isn’t hot enough, the chicken might not get that golden crunch.
- Space is Key: Avoid overcrowding the air fryer basket. Give each drumstick some room to breathe; otherwise, they might steam instead of fry, leading to less crispiness.
- Keep an Eye on Cooking Time: Air fryer models can vary, so check your drumsticks a few minutes before the suggested time. You want them golden brown and cooked through, but not overdone!

Variations of Air Fryer KFC Southern Fried Chicken Drumsticks
If you’re looking to mix things up with your Air Fryer KFC Southern Fried Chicken Drumsticks, you’re in for a treat! There are so many fun ways to add your personal touch. Here are a few ideas:
- Spicy Kick: Amp up the heat by adding more cayenne pepper or even a splash of hot sauce to the buttermilk marinade. Trust me, your taste buds will thank you!
- Herb Infusion: Try adding dried herbs like thyme, oregano, or rosemary to the flour mixture for a fresh twist. It brings a lovely aroma and depth of flavor.
- Sweet and Smoky: Mix in some brown sugar to the flour blend for a subtly sweet crust that balances perfectly with the spices. Add a touch of smoked paprika for that extra smokiness.
- BBQ Glaze: After cooking, brush some of your favorite BBQ sauce on the drumsticks and pop them back in the air fryer for a few minutes. It caramelizes beautifully!

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Once you’ve devoured your delicious Air Fryer KFC Southern Fried Chicken Drumsticks, you might have some leftovers—if you’re lucky! To store them properly, let the drumsticks cool completely before placing them in an airtight container. They’ll keep well in the fridge for about 3-4 days. Just remember to separate layers with parchment paper to prevent sticking.
When it’s time to reheat, the air fryer is your best friend! Preheat it to 375°F (190°C), then place the drumsticks in the basket for about 5-7 minutes. This method keeps them crispy and juicy—no one wants soggy chicken! You could also try reheating them in an oven at the same temperature for a few minutes. FAQ About Air Fryer KFC Southern Fried Chicken Drumsticks
Got questions about making these Air Fryer KFC Southern Fried Chicken Drumsticks? You’re not alone! Here are some common queries I often hear, along with my answers to help you out:
- Can I use skinless chicken drumsticks? Absolutely! Skinless drumsticks will work just fine, although you might lose a bit of that crispy texture. Just make sure to adjust the cooking time slightly, as they may cook faster.
- What can I substitute for buttermilk? If you don’t have buttermilk on hand, no worries! You can easily make your own by mixing 1 cup of milk with 1 tablespoon of vinegar or lemon juice. Let it sit for about 5 minutes, and you’re good to go!
- Can I freeze the drumsticks after cooking? Yes, you can! Just let them cool completely, then place them in an airtight container or freezer bag. They’ll keep well in the freezer for up to 3 months. When you’re ready to enjoy them, thaw in the fridge and reheat in the air fryer.
- How do I know when the chicken is done? The best way to check is by using a meat thermometer. Your drumsticks should reach an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C). If you don’t have a thermometer, look for a golden-brown color and clear juices when pierced.
- Can I make this recipe with other cuts of chicken? Of course! This recipe works well with chicken thighs or fillets, but cooking times may vary. Just make sure to adjust accordingly to ensure everything is cooked through.
